Five Sharpe Projects Nominated at the 30th Annual LABJ Commercial Real Estate Awards

Three take home awards!

The 30th annual Commercial Real Estate Awards took place on February 19th at the newly renovated Pasadena Convention Center, honoring the most impactful projects completed over the past year. It was an unforgettable evening celebrating the achievements of leaders and developments shaping our city's skyline. We are thrilled to announce that three Sharpe projects were awarded out of the five nominations, a true testament to the excellence of our team and industry partners. We were especially proud to be sitting with HITT Contracting, whose project, CBRE Workplace 360, won the coveted Gold Award in the Office category.



A special thank you to our dedicated field team, safety team, and all who contributed their hard work, craftsmanship, and unwavering commitment. We are also grateful to our industry partners for their continued collaboration. Congratulations to all the award winners and nominees.

CBRE WORKPLACE 360

Gold Award Winner - Office Category

 

Sharpe Project Team:

Project Manager: Jack Johnson

Supers: Alex Munoz and Sammy Arellano

Foremen:  Jose Toscano and Andres Gomez

 

GC: Hitt Contracting   

Architect: CBRE Design Collective

 

CBRE has opened a new 21,500 square-foot technology-enabled office on the 8th floor of 2000 Avenue of the Stars at the Century Park complex. The new office is part of CBRE’s Workplace360 program highlighting the company’s “Future of Work” space standards, including innovative technology and a wider variety of collaborative spaces designed to support hybrid working.

Technology is the cornerstone of CBRE's industry-leading standard for the high-performance workplace. High-tech features such as enhanced video conferencing, which enables real-time, in-person and remote collaboration, allow employees to work more efficiently, thus elevating the service they deliver to their clients.  The integration of innovative technology throughout the office supports hybrid collaboration and delivers seamless digital experiences. The conference space features an interactive whiteboard capable of simultaneous in-person and remote use. The office also has multiple digital displays, including a 135-inch DvLED media display, which helps facilitate office and client events. Other technology elements include screen sharing and touchscreen functionality for interactive presentations.

The office offers different work environments, including bench workstations, focus pods and focus rooms, to cater to neurodiversity and a range of personal work styles. The collaboration-geared areas feature open and enclosed rooms in all sizes and furniture layouts, as well as a large community space called “The Heart” with retractable walls for maximum flexibility.

A unique feature of the West Los Angeles office is “The Green Room,” which provides a curated experience for independent work, relaxation, or client events in a space inspired by the neighboring film lots and Hollywood's golden era.

The office design is inspired by L.A.'s rich history and scenic landscapes. Artwork throughout the office, curated by NowArt, pays homage to the area’s beloved public art installations. Clean lines of the space emulate the city’s iconic architecture, while the soothing hues of the Pacific Ocean and earthy palettes of the surrounding mountains contribute to a workspace that fosters calm, productivity, and an appreciation of L.A.’s cultural and natural heritage.

LINCOLN INTERNATIONAL

Silver Award Winner - Tenant Improvement

 

Sharpe Project Team:

Project Manager: Stephen Trevino

Supers: Larry Shufelt and Sammy Arellano

Foremen:  Paul Martinez and Rafael Arellano

 

GC: Clune Construction     

Architect: Perkins Eastman

The renovation and expansion of Lincoln International’s Los Angeles office marks a significant milestone in enhancing the firm’s presence on the West Coast while reinforcing its brand identity across its offices nationwide. This strategic update was crucial to boost employees’ desire to return to the office, attract top talent and demonstrate to clients that Lincoln International is a strong, trusted partner.

 

Located on the 66th and 67th floors of the 72-story US Bank Tower in downtown Los Angeles, the 26,000 square-foot office offers breathtaking views from the ocean to the mountains. The design adheres to Lincoln International’s standard approach to finishes, function and feel, ensuring consistency in brand identity.

 

The expanded office features an elevator lobby, state-of-the-art conference center, interconnecting stair structure, additional conference rooms, café, and an innovative outdoor loggia.

 

Sharpe installed over 55,000 square-feet of drywall.

CONFIDENTIAL LAW FIRM

Bronze Award Winner - Tenant Improvement

 

Sharpe Project Team:

Project Manager:  Sammy Cuevas, Jr.

Supers: Alex Munoz and Sammy Arellano

Foremen: Adrian Ramos, Leo Porcallo and Andres Gomez 

 

GC: Clune Construction   

Architect: HOK

The recent unveiling of this law firms 57,000 square-foot office in Century City marks a strategic evolution, designed to accommodate growth, attract talent and inspire collaboration. Drawing inspiration from the calming cues of the California coast, the office design integrates a pallet of soothing, blues and neutrals with sleek, contemporary furnishings. The design prioritizes sustainability and economic comfort with high-end, eco-friendly materials and adjustable workspace is tailored to enhance individual productivity and well-being. Each lawyer has the opportunity to customize elements of their workspace, which means each area is uniquely suited to its occupant style and needs.  Sharpe installed approximately 180,000 square-feet of drywall.

LAX DELTA LOUNGE AND WELLNESS CENTER

Nominated

 

Sharpe Project Team:

Project Manager:  Sammy Cuevas, Jr.

Supers: Alex Munoz and Sammy Arellano

Foremen: Rene Gonzalez and Ivan Gonzalez

 

GC: Clune Construction     

Architect: Gensler

Sharpe handled the drywall scope on this premium interior tenant improvement crafted to deliver a first-class experience for travelers. The space is packed with high-end finishes including stone feature walls, custom millwork cabinetry, integrated bench seating, and backlit mirrors throughout. The lounge includes a sleek bar with backlit stone, an antiqued mirror back bar with custom shelving, and a fluted stone face paired with a bespoke drink rail. Every zone was built to deliver a distinct feel, using top-tier materials and finishes.  Working in the middle of an active terminal brought added layers of complexity. Our team maneuvered through tight logistics and a dual inspection process involving both LAWA and city officials. The build demanded creative problem-solving; custom metal rods for feature dividers required precise fabrication, and the marriage of stone, millwork, and metal finishes took detailed coordination. Full-scale mock-ups of the bar and reception areas helped lock in the details and deliver exactly what the design called for.

HITT CONTRACTING  

Nominated

 

Sharpe Project Team:

Project Manager:  Jack Johnson

Assistant Project Manager:  Nate Johnson

Supers: Alex Munoz and Sammy Arellano

Foremen:  Jesus Servin and Martin Arellano

 

GC: HITT Contracting     

Architect: HOK

Sharpe was proudly selected to perform the framing, drywall, and taping for HITT’s Office Relocation project. The move transitioned HITT’s operations from Culver City to a newly built 25,000 square-foot space in El Segundo, designed to support and elevate their Los Angeles construction team. The layout features perimeter private offices and conference rooms surrounding a central open office hub, encouraging collaboration and streamlining communication between Project Managers and support staff. An exposed ceiling design highlights the existing building’s honeycomb deck, adding architectural interest and depth to the space. One of the focal points of the project is the open kitchen and lounge area, which connects directly to an outdoor terrace, designed as a social anchor for team lunches, informal meetings, and after-hours gatherings. Sharpe successfully installed 34,000 square-feet of drywall on the project, helping bring the architectural vision to life with precision and craftsmanship.
